Fisia purification plants in Paraguay
![Render impianto Fisia Paracel - Photo courtesy by Paracel - Webuild](/_next/image/?url=https%3A%2F%2Fadmin.webuildgroup.com%2Fsites%2Fdefault%2Ffiles%2F2023-05%2FRender%252520Fisia%252520Paracel%252520_%252520photo%252520courtesy%252520by%252520Paracel.png&w=3840&q=75)
Webuild’s subsidiary Fisia Italimpianti owns 100% of the Engineering, Procurement and Construction (EPC) contract commissioned by Paracel SA, to build three water treatment plants for a new pulp mill being developed in Paraguay. Located on the shore of the Paraguay River near the city of Concepción, the first plant will treat water from the river at a capacity of 7,000 cubic metres per hour. The second will be a demineralisation water plant for 1,350 cubic metres per hour. The third will be an effluent treatment plant with a capacity of 6,600 cubic metres per hour within the complex of the pulp mill.
Contractor: Fisia Italimpianti (Gruppo Webuild)
